你将收获

初步掌握单片机基本外围功能

了解代码自动生成工具

适用人群

具备简单C语言知识和数字电路基础的高年级大学生,嵌入式开发的软件工程师

课程介绍

本课程的目标是帮助零基础的学员轻松地实现单片机入门。课程不采用传统的学校教学方式,而是从实用的角度讲解单片机,特别是利用代码自动生成工具,产生驱动基本外围功能的程序代码。为了学员的理解,课程中加入了动画,以图文并茂的形式,生动地呈现所讲内容。

 

课程目录

讨论留言

正在加载中...

同学笔记

  • sakura63 2021-05-06 23:56:49

    来源:单片机的中断处理机制(上) 查看详情

    中断请求-保护现场-中断处理-恢复现场

    中断的过程:中断请求-中断排队—中断响应-中断处理-中断返回

    采用中断是的主程序结构可以为:

    QRG 0000H

    LJMP MAIN

    ORG  (五个中断入口地址之一)

    LJMP INT

    ORG ####H

    MIAN: 主程序

    INT:中断服务程序

    典型的中断服务程序为:

    INT :

    CLR EA

    PUSH PSE

    PUSH ACC

    SETB EA

    中断处理程序段

    CLR EA

    POP ACC

    POP PSW

    SETB EA

    RETI

    在中断服务处理前,关EA,将PSW和ACC推入堆栈,保护现场,然后打开EA;

    中断服务处理后,关EA,将ACC和PSWt推出堆栈,恢复现场,然后打开EA,并RETI

     

     

没有更多了